3. The Midsole: Your Chassis

Look for EVA or polyurethane midsoles. They bridge the insole and outsole. A stiff midsole protects against sharp rocks; a softer one absorbs shock. The magic? Hiking shoes with stiff soles for high arches, softer for flat feet. One-size-fits-all is a myth.

6. Flexible Yet Supportive Fabric

Contradiction? No. The shoe must flex at the toe-off (metatarsal) but be rigid torsionally. Twist the shoe—if it twists like a pretzel, your ankle will too.

⛰️ Terrain-Specific Strategies: Mud, Rock, and Everything Between

On uneven surfaces and muddy terrain:

Walking pace: Slow down. Shorten stride. Engage core. Let your hiking shoes with good grip do the work. Test each foothold before committing weight.

Slippery slopes & downhill sections:

Lean slightly forward. Keep knees bent. Lateral knee pain when hiking downhill often comes from locking the knee. Use trekking poles (multi-use gear) to offload 30% of joint force.

Why hiking shoes dsw or any store can't fit you without data:

Your foot volume, arch height, and gait are unique. The best hiking shoes for extensor tendonitis will differ from those for arthritis. Always try boots with your hiking socks, and walk on a ramp.

Are hiking shoes warm?

Insulation varies. For cold weather, look for boots with 200g-400g Thinsulate. But if you're hiking hard, breathability matters—cold sweaty feet = frostbite risk.

Are hiking shoes non slip?

No shoe is 100% non-slip on wet rock or ice. But best hiking shoes grip with Vibram MegaGrip come closest. Remember: technique beats tread.

Why are hiking shoes necessary?

Because your sneakers lack torsional rigidity. On a slippery slope, your foot rolls, your ankle twists. Hiking boots provide that essential chassis to keep you upright.

Shoes to help SI joint pain?

Look for si joint pain shoes with a firm heel counter and minimal heel drop. This aligns the pelvis and reduces the jerking motion that aggravates the SI joint.
